European Master and Certification Program
in Risk Engineering and Management

In the framework of the EU FP7 project iNTeg-Risk "Early Recognition, Monitoring and Integrated Management of Emerging, New Technology related Risks", Steinbeis University (STI Advanced Risk Technologies) and other project partners have set up a modern and modular European Master and Certification Program with the emphasis on management and analysis of emerging risks related to new technologies. Herewith, we announce the forthcoming course

VD-R35 TRA
Transportation Risk Assessment

April 15 - 19, 2013
Stuttgart, Germany

Lecturers: Giacomo Antonioni, Gabriele Landucci, Giuseppe Maschio

The course is open for students of the universities and employees of the companies participating in the project, as well as for the external participants.

The aim of the course is the introduction to transportation risk analysis. The risk assessment of road, rail and pipeline transportation of hazardous substances will be illustrated. The approaches to frequency calculation, consequence assessment and risk assessment will be discussed. Case-studies will be analyzed to illustrate the calculation and the use of individual, societal and other advanced risk indexes.

The goal of the course is to give an introduction to transportation risk assessment. The course, building on basic knowledge of risk and consequence analysis concepts will introduce the participants to the numerical calculation of risk indexes and their use in the context of assessment of safety of land transportation of hazardous goods and hazardous substances.  The participants will acquire the capability of undertaking a transportation risk assessment study and of interpreting the results of such studies.
